The '''UNSC Marine Corps Battle Dress Uniform''' or '''BDU''' is the standard-issue combat uniform worn by the members of the [[UNSC Marine Corps]]. Inferior to more sophisticated [[armor]] suits such as the [[ODST Battle Armor|Battle Armor]] worn by the [[Orbital Drop Shock Trooper|ODSTs]] or the [[MJOLNIR Powered Assault Armor|MJOLNIR Armor]] worn by the [[SPARTAN-II Program|SPARTANs]], the armor relies on more traditional methods of protection. | The '''UNSC Marine Corps Battle Dress Uniform''' or '''BDU''' is the standard-issue combat uniform worn by the members of the [[UNSC Marine Corps]]. Pilots stationed aboard the {{UNSCShip|Pillar of Autumn}} wore standard gray fatigues, with a brown leather vest, and helmets with a visor that fully covered the eyes.
